About This Role

Seeking a PhD candidate in mathematics, CS, or related fields with R/Python expertise to develop AI/machine learning pipelines for the Asian Immune Diversity Atlas (AIDA) and Human Cell Atlas bionetworks.

Responsibilities

  • Develop cutting-edge AI/machine learning methods and pipelines for integrating gene expression and regulatory profiles of millions of cells.
  • Integrate and interrogate data from thousands of donors to establish a healthy immune baseline for disease comparisons.
  • Curate atlases of human cells that transform our understanding of human biology and uncover cellular building blocks.
  • Collaborate with international teams studying diverse donors, tissues, and AIDA/Human Cell Atlas bionetworks.
  • Contribute to the identification of biomarkers and therapeutic targets for diseases through single cell analysis.
  • Craft and curate atlases of human cells to elucidate fundamental insights into cellular diversity on phenotypes.

Requirements

  • PhD in mathematics, computer science, statistics, engineering, machine learning, signal processing, or computational genomics.
  • Experience in computational biology with strong mathematical sophistication and programming skills (R/Python).
  • Strong communication skills for collaborating with international teams.
  • Post-doctoral track record including impactful publications.
